About
Have you ever noticed how an unexpected smile can turn your whole day around? Maybe you woke up on the wrong side of the bed, and you find yourself grousing through the day, when a smile from a stranger catches you by surprise and makes you smile right back. Suddenly your mood lifts, your spirits brighten, and now you have a smile to give to someone else. Smiles are nature's little shots of happiness, a "to-go bag" of friendship, and the international expression of hope in mankind.The Book of Smiles captures a diverse display of smiles: smiles in photos, smiles in art, kid smiles, grown-up smiles, smiles from the animal kingdom, toothy grins, sly smiles, smiles that will melt your heart. Quotations, poems, and famous sayings about smiles all testify to the contagious nature of the easiest facial expression to make.As a self-purchase to remind yourself to share your own beautiful smile or as a gift to your friends to bring a smile to their faces, The Book of Smiles delivers a smile to everyone who reads it. It has been said that "You're never fully dressed without a smile." The Book of Smiles will complete your ensemble perfectly.
